Aragon, Layout Artist on Sleeping Beauty, Dies
Thursday, March 26, 2009By: Thomas J. Mclean
Ray Aragon, an animator who did layout for such classic films as Sleeping Beauty, 101 Dalmatians and Yellow Submarine, died March 15, according to Cartoon Brew. He was 83.
A veteran of World War II, Aragon studied illustration at Chouinard Art Institute and began working in advertising. He later returned to school and met Disney animator Marc Davis, who steered him to a job at the studio.
He went on to work at a number of other animation studios, including UPA, Hanna-Barbera, TMS, Fred Calvert Productions, Sanrio, Tom Carter Productions, Filmation and Warner Bros.
Aragon’s most recent animation credits include production design on Happily Ever After and visual development on The Iron Giant. He also taught at CalArts and did other entertainment work, such as designing the El Rio del Tempo ride for Epcot Center at Disney World.
Aragon is survived by his wife, Lena; daughters, Victoria and Lorena; and two grandchildren.
